Southern Arkansas University Main Campus Agribusiness/Agricultural Business Operations Associate’s Program

67% Women
6% Racial-Ethnic Minorities*
For the most recent academic year available, 33% of agribusiness associate's degrees went to men and 67% went to women. The typical associate's degree program in agribusiness only graduates about 40% women each year. The program at Southern Arkansas University Main Campus may seem more female-friendly since it graduates 27% more women than average.

The majority of those who receive an associate's degree in agribusiness at Southern Arkansas University Main Campus are white. Around 94% fell into this category, which is below average for this degree.
